Conversion Table

In a RGB color space, hex #957340 is made of 45% red, 35% green and 20% blue. In a HSL mode Sconce Gold has a hue angle of 36°, a saturation of 39.91% and a lightness of 41.76%. In a CMYK space (used in printing only), hex #957340 is made of 0% cyan, 13.33% magenta, 33.33% yellow and 41.57% black ink.
